Potter Bells PBA-AC & PDC-DC

The Symbol of Protection

Features

Description

These vibrating type bells are designed for use as fire or general signaling devices. They offer low power consumption and high decibel ratings. The unit mounts on a standard 4" (101mm) square electrical box for indoor use or on a model BBK-1 or HC-BB weatherproof backbox for outdoor applications. The weatherproof backbox model is BBK-1 or HC-BB (Stock No. 1500001).

Notes

  1. Minimum dB ratings are calculated from integrated sound pressure measurements made at Underwriters Laboratories as specified in UL Standard 464. UL temperature range is -30°F to 150°F (-34°C to 66°C).
  2. Typical dB ratings are calculated from measurements made with a conventional sound level meter and are indicative of output levels in an actual installation.
  3. ULc listing only applies to PDC-DC bells.

Technical Specifications

AttributeDetails
Dimensions6" (150mm), 8" (200mm), and 10" (250mm)
EnclosureCover: Steel, Finish: Red Powder Coat. Base: non-corrosive composite material. All parts have corrosion resistant finishes. Model BBK-1 or HC-BB weatherproof backbox (optional).
Voltages Available24VAC, 120VAC, 12VDC (10.2 to 15.6V) Polarized, 24VDC (20.4 to 31.2V) Polarized
Environmental LimitationsIndoor or outdoor use (See Note 1). Temperature range: -40°F to 150°F (-40°C to 66°C). Outdoor use requires a weatherproof backbox.
TerminationAC Bells: 4 No. 18 AWG stranded wires. DC Bells: 18 AWG stranded wire.
Service UseNFPA 13, 72, local AHJ.

Installation

The bell shall be installed in accordance with NFPA 13, 72, or local AHJ. The top of the device shall be no less than 90" AFF and not less than 6" below the ceiling.

  1. Remove the gong.
  2. Connect wiring (see Fig. 3).
  3. Mount bell mechanism to backbox (bell mechanism must be mounted with the striker pointing down).
  4. Reinstall the gong (ensure the gong positioning pin, in the mechanism housing, is in the hole in the gong).
  5. Test all bells for proper operation and observe that they can be heard where required (bells must be heard in all areas as designated by the authority having jurisdiction).

Failure to install striker down will prevent bell from ringing.

Diagrams and Dimensions

Bell Dimensions (Fig 1)

The bells are available in three sizes: 6 inches (150mm), 8 inches (200mm), and 10 inches (250mm) in diameter. The depth of the bell mechanism housing is approximately 2 11/16 inches (68mm).

Weatherproof Backbox Dimensions (Fig 2)

The optional weatherproof backbox (Model BBK-1 or HC-BB) has dimensions of approximately 5 3/4 inches (146mm) in height, 5 inches (127mm) in width, and 3 3/8 inches (86mm) in depth. It also features a mounting bracket with a depth of 1 5/8 inches (41mm) and a width of 3 3/8 inches (86mm).

Wiring Rear View (Fig 3)

DC Bells (Observe Polarity)

For DC bells, connect the wire from the control panel or preceding bell labeled RED (IN) to the RED (IN) terminal and the wire labeled BLACK (IN) to the BLACK (IN) terminal. For connection to the next bell or end-of-line resistor, connect the RED (OUT) wire to the RED (OUT) terminal and the BLACK (OUT) wire to the BLACK (OUT) terminal. Observe polarity for ringing DC bells: RED wires are positive (+), and BLACK wires are negative (-). An EOL resistor is supplied by the fire alarm control panel.

Caution: When electrical supervision is required, use IN and OUT leads as shown.

AC Bells

For AC bells, connect the wire from the control panel or preceding bell labeled WHITE (IN) to the WHITE (IN) terminal and the wire labeled BLACK (IN) to the BLACK (IN) terminal. For connection to the next bell, connect the WHITE (OUT) wire to the WHITE (OUT) terminal and the BLACK (OUT) wire to the BLACK (OUT) terminal. When using AC bells, terminate each extra wire separately after the last bell. An end-of-line resistor is not required on AC bells.

Caution: When electrical supervision is required, use IN and OUT leads as shown.

Safety Warnings

WARNING: Installation must be performed by qualified personnel and in accordance with all national and local codes and ordinances.

WARNING: Shock hazard. Disconnect power source before servicing. Serious injury or death could result.

WARNING: Risk of explosion. Not for use in hazardous locations. Serious injury or death could result.

WARNING: In outdoor or wet installations, the bell must be mounted with a weatherproof backbox (BBK-1 or HC-BB). Standard electrical boxes will not provide a weatherproof enclosure. If the bell and/or assembly is exposed to moisture, it may fail or create an electrical hazard.
